A note on the tightness of Gδ-modifications
Abstract
We construct a normal countably tight T1 space X with t(Xδ) >2ω. This is an answer to the question posed by Dow-Juh\'asz-Soukup-Szentmikl\'ossy-Weiss. We also show that if the continuum is not so large, then the tightness of Gδ-modifications of countably tight spaces can be arbitrary large up to the least ω1-strongly compact cardinal.
